Possible meanings:

  1. In general, an observer is any system which receives information from an object.
  2. An observer in an organization is a delegate sent to observe and report on the proceedings of an assembly or a meeting but not vote or otherwise participate.
  3. An observer is an aircrew member of a (military) aircraft responsible for searching (usually visually) for intelligence, opposing forces and survivors of interest to the mission.
  4. The Observer is a United Kingdom Sunday newspaper.
  5. "The Observer" is the title of a track from the Flaming Lips' 1999 album The Soft Bulletin.
